Exterior Deck Railing
Exterior deck railings on Camp Pendleton North take the worst of it: salt-laden marine air from the Pacific, then the high-velocity dry blast of a Santa Ana wind event. Most of the original aluminum posts we replace near Rattlesnake Canyon have corroded through at the base where the galvanized fasteners rusted into the concrete. We specify 316 stainless hardware and marine-grade powder-coated aluminum for every on-base deck railing. The price runs $185-$340 per linear foot, and the higher end usually means post replacement, not just panel swapping.

Frameless Glass Rail
Frameless glass railings are the most popular upgrade on Camp Pendleton North, and the most frequently mis-specified. The base shoes trap marine moisture against the pane’s lower edge, and without weep holes and a marine-grade silicone bond, the panel shifts or pops out of the shoe entirely. We’ve rebuilt several of these along the ridgelines where Santa Ana winds test every seal. Expect $220-$410 per linear foot for a proper marine-spec frameless system. The cheap inland version costs more within a decade, guaranteed.

Common Glass Railing Systems Problems We See in Camp Pendleton North Homes
- 304 stainless fasteners pitting and staining within 2-3 years. The persistent salt air here attacks 304 steel almost immediately. We’ve seen nearly new railings with rust streaking at every connection point. 316 stainless costs more up front and lasts four times longer in this environment.
- Anodized aluminum frames losing their clear coat. Airborne salt particles abrade the anodized surface during Santa Ana wind events, leaving white chalky blooms that seize the adjustable railing shoes. Once that happens, the rail can’t be re-squared without cutting it out.
- Frameless glass base shoes trapping moisture against the pane. Without weep holes and a marine-grade sealant, the silicone bond fails and the glass shifts or pops out of the shoe. We see this on nearly every interior-spec frameless rail installed on an exterior deck.
- Zinc-coated brackets rusting through at the concrete anchor point. The cheap inland hardware corrodes at the exact point where the post meets the deck. We cut out the old anchor, set a new one with epoxy, and through-bolt with 316 stainless. That’s the only fix that lasts.

Camp Pendleton North sits close enough to the Pacific that persistent marine-layer humidity and airborne salt corrode standard base shoes within two to three years. A Fallbrook-spec shoe, which is typically a standard anodized aluminum extrusion with no weep holes, traps moisture against the glass edge and rots the silicone bond. On-base, we specify a marine-grade powder-coated shoe with weep holes drilled and a marine-grade structural adhesive.
